site stats

Convert minix3 to riscv

WebConverter Help Practice Problems RISC V To Hexadecimal Example Hexadecimal To RISC V Example. RISC V to Hexadecimal Example WebMIPS Assembly Interpreter written in Javascript. Features. Reset to load the code, Step one instruction, or Run all instructions; Set a breakpoint by clicking on the line number (only …

rvcodec.js: an online encoder/decoder for RISC-V instructions

WebSep 11, 2010 · % riscv-objdump --disassemble-all --disassemble-zeroes \--section=.text --section=.data riscv-v1_simple > riscv-v1_simple.dump Compare the original riscv-v1 simple.S le to the generated riscv-v1 simple.dump le. Using a combination of the assembly le and the objdump le you can get a good feel for what the test WebFeb 25, 2024 · This is a web-based graphical simulator for a simple 32-bit, single-cycle implementation of RISC-V. education riscv risc-v riscv32 risc-v-assembly risc-v-architecture risc-v-simulator Updated on Sep 11, 2024 TypeScript Kyuvi / lrv-asm Star 2 Code Issues Pull requests RISC-V assembler in Common Lisp how old do goldendoodles live https://robina-int.com

risc-v-assembly · GitHub Topics · GitHub

WebThe main emphasis of this conversion is to do the conversion itself quickly and not so much effort is made to make the converted code fast, so typically it is maybe five times slower than native code would be. The converted code is not saved on disk, but is converted each time the program is run. X547 • 1 yr. ago WebFreedomStudio. After download and extract the FreedomStudio for windows. You have to set the system PATH to the folder of riscv64-unknown-elf-gcc/bin and riscv-qemu/bin. … Issues - cccriscv/mini-riscv-os - Github Pull requests 1 - cccriscv/mini-riscv-os - Github Actions - cccriscv/mini-riscv-os - Github GitHub is where people build software. More than 94 million people use GitHub … GitHub is where people build software. More than 83 million people use GitHub … 01-HelloOs - cccriscv/mini-riscv-os - Github 03-MultiTasking - cccriscv/mini-riscv-os - Github 07-ExterInterrupt - cccriscv/mini-riscv-os - Github 02-ContextSwitch - cccriscv/mini-riscv-os - Github 06-Spinlock - cccriscv/mini-riscv-os - Github WebThe value of __riscv_v_elen is defined by the following rules: 64, if the V extension or one of the Zve64 {x,f,d} extensions is present; and. 32, if one of the Zve32 {x,f} extensions is present. If multiple rules apply, the maximum value is taken. If none of the rules apply, __riscv_v_elen is undefined. mercedes repair lexington ky

risc-v-assembly · GitHub Topics · GitHub

Category:Minix3

Tags:Convert minix3 to riscv

Convert minix3 to riscv

www:documentation:read-more [Wiki] - Minix 3

WebWhat Is MINIX 3? MINIX 3 is a free, open-source, operating system designed to be highly reliable, flexible, and secure. It is based on a tiny microkernel running in kernel mode … WebSep 11, 2010 · % riscv-objdump --disassemble-all --disassemble-zeroes \--section=.text --section=.data riscv-v1_simple > riscv-v1_simple.dump Compare the original riscv-v1 …

Convert minix3 to riscv

Did you know?

WebJun 3, 2024 · According to the specifications , addi has a 7-bit opcode field equal to 0010011 and a 3-bit funct3 field equal to 000. The combination of these two fields is what determines that the operation to perform is addi. Now, if the source register is x6, then the 5-bit rs1 field is equal to 00110. WebWhat Is MINIX 3? MINIX 3 is a free, open-source, operating system designed to be highly reliable, flexible, and secure. It is based on a tiny microkernel running in kernel mode with the rest of the operating system running as a number of isolated, protected, processes in user mode. It runs on x86 and ARM CPUs, is compatible with NetBSD, and ...

WebRISC-V userspace emulator library. libriscv is a simple and slim RISC-V userspace emulator library that is highly embeddable and configurable. There are several CMake options that control RISC-V extensions and how the emulator behaves.. There is also a CLI that you can use to run RISC-V programs and step through instructions one by one, like … WebSep 9, 2024 · My idea is to modify the lexer and parser yacc provided by the open-source project QTSPIM. The lexer analyzes the input MIPS assembly and it creates the tokens …

WebIf you want to run MINIX 3 on a simulator instead of native, see Part V first. Download the MINIX 3 CD-ROM image Download the MINIX 3 CD-ROM image from the DOWNLOAD … WebAug 28, 2024 · In the RISC-V ISA there are two unconditional control transfer instructions: jalr, which jumps to an absolute address as specified by an immediate offset from a register; and jal, which jumps to a pc-relative offset as specified by an immediate.

WebSep 12, 2024 · Since your elements are 64-bit, 8 bytes, to increment by 4 elements the underlying address of the pointer should be incremented by 4*8=32 bytes. It is often more efficient to maintain a current pointer than recompute it everytime, especially in RISC-V, because you cannot have a register offset (there is no str x31, [x30, x29] ). Share

WebFirst, you should have riscv-gnu-toolchain to make the compilation and decompilation process. It can be found here . The instructions that you mentioned are assembly. So, you can compile by riscv64-unknown-elf-as and disassemble by riscv64-unknown-elf-objdump. The instructions used to get hex are below. mercedes repair mountain viewWebOct 5, 2024 · ./configure --prefix=/opt/riscv make Make sure to remember the location of your build folder or save it as an environment variable, as we'll use it later. Step 4 : how old do goats have to be to breedWebJul 11, 2024 · riscv-mini. Author: Donggyu Kim ([email protected])riscv-mini is a simple RISC-V 3-stage pipeline written in Chisel. It has been a crucial example in various … mercedes repairs in tampahow old do goldfish liveWebMIPS Assembly Interpreter written in Javascript. Features. Reset to load the code, Step one instruction, or Run all instructions; Set a breakpoint by clicking on the line number (only for Run); View registers on the right, memory on the bottom of this page; Supported Instructions how old do gotta be to have truist bankWebFeb 21, 2024 · Riscv assembly implementation of an image processing program, using convolution of 3x3 kernels. image-processing riscv64 riscv-assembly Updated on May 18, 2024 Assembly imlyzh / riscv-process-rs Star 0 Code Issues Pull requests This is a RISC-V process library parser python-library riscv rust-library rust-crate rust-application riscv … how old do grapevines getWebApr 3, 2024 · Apr 3, 2024. I’ve made a RISC-V emulator that can run xv6, a simple Unix-like OS for education. All the source code of the emulator is available in the d0iasm/rvemu repository. In this article, I’m going to introduce emulator’s features implemented for running the OS, by looking back at the source code that made major changes. mercedes repairs expensive